一、游戏直播技术的实时传输挑战分析
电竞直播对云服务架构提出严苛要求,在4K/60fps画面传输场景下,单个推流节点需要承载高达20Mbps的持续带宽需求。传统服务器在应对瞬时流量峰值时,常出现码率波动导致的画面撕裂或跳帧现象。特别是在MOBA类游戏团战场景中,复杂技能特效的实时渲染对视频编码器(如H.265)的工作稳定性形成巨大考验。如何确保帧同步精度控制在30ms以内?这需要从底层硬件到传输协议进行系统性优化。
二、高带宽服务器的物理架构设计准则
专业级游戏直播云服务器需配置10Gbps以上物理网卡,配合智能流量调度系统实现带宽动态分配。在华东、华南等玩家集中区域部署边缘计算节点,通过BGP(边界网关协议)多线接入减少网络跳转次数。配备的NVMe固态硬盘阵列可确保推流素材即时存取,而双路至强处理器的超线程技术能有效降低X264编码过程中的CPU占用率。这种硬件组合可将直播延迟控制在800ms的行业黄金标准内。
三、传输协议优化与抗丢包技术实践
基于UDP的SRT(安全可靠传输)协议相较传统RTMP推流,可将网络抖动适应能力提升40%。通过前向纠错(FEC)算法,在10%丢包率情况下仍能保证画面连贯性。实际部署中采用QoS流量整形技术,为关键数据包配置传输优先级,确保游戏操作指令的传输时延稳定在50ms以下。值得关注的是,智能带宽预测系统能提前300ms预判流量波动,自动调整编码参数以匹配当前网络状况。
四、多云协同的负载均衡方案
当单一云节点达到承载阈值时,智能DNS解析系统会将新接入观众自动分配到最优CDN节点。通过建立节点健康度评分模型,系统实时监控各服务器CPU温度、内存占用率等20项关键指标。当监测到某节点响应时间超过预设阈值,流量将在300ms内完成无缝切换。这种多云架构设计使系统整体可用性达到99.99%,即便在百万级并发场景下仍能保持帧率稳定。
五、数据驱动的运维监控体系构建
部署全链路监控系统可采集200+维度性能数据,包括但不限于关键帧间隔、音频视频同步偏移量、TCP重传率等核心指标。基于机器学习算法构建的异常检测模型,能提前15分钟预警潜在卡顿风险。实战数据显示,这种预测性维护机制可将直播事故率降低76%。同时配备的智能缩放功能,可根据实时观众数自动调整实例规格,在保证体验的前提下节省35%的云计算成本。